Big news for Texas cruisers: while Icon of the Seas is getting all the attention for arriving in Galveston in 2027, don’t overlook the update that Symphony of the Seas is switching to 4- and 5-night itineraries. This is the first time an Oasis Class ship will offer short sailings out of Galveston, making it perfect for guests who want a quicker getaway, a more budget-friendly option, or the chance to try a suite at a lower overall cost. Beginning August 2027, Symphony will transition to short sailings, Icon of the Seas will arrive, and Liberty of the Seas will round out the lineup with flexible 4–8 night itineraries to smaller ports the big ships can’t reach.
